  • In December 2016, Malian refugees living in the remote south East Mauritania received a donation of clothes to help them cope with the cold season.
    Mbera refugee camp (Mauritania) is a temporary home to more than 45,000 refugees from northern Mali.
    While the situation in northern Mali remains unstable refugees live in a condition of prolonged exile and face harsh climate conditions.
    The clothes were kindly donated by Japanese company UNIQLO under UNHCR supervision.
